Output d64564da8326d7f3eb303ef332c3eb5ababfe6a7bf4a0a42a3a4c49c5b3bb879:1

value
45598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2c2e6a9ce0144c094c7c96dbd4d90e41750e961 OP_EQUAL
address
3LuRJniUuKM8AVM3W6Y4uhetmqeMR3k1n5
transaction
d64564da8326d7f3eb303ef332c3eb5ababfe6a7bf4a0a42a3a4c49c5b3bb879
spent
true